Q: Is 1,461,640 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 1,461,640 is not a prime number.

Why is 1,461,640 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 1461640 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 5 8 10 20 40 36,541 73,082 146,164 182,705 292,328 365,410 730,820 and 1,461,640, with no remainder.

Since 1,461,640 cannot be divided by just 1 and 1,461,640, it is not a prime number.
